So why should we die for you?" - Melanie to Dr. Caldwell.  In a dystopian future most of the population has been infected by a fungal pathogen turning them into raging, mindless, flesh eating zombies. The pandemic has been rife for many years and on a base 30 miles away from the city of London a crew of Army soldiers and doctors have a fortified stronghold and are trying to find answers to create a cure for the virus. The "hungries" as they have been named are not safe to experiment on but they have a captive group of children that were infected in the womb and appear to be partially immune. Gerry Lane (Brad Pitt) is a former employee for the UN who gets recruited again when a zombie plague becomes a global pandemic. After his hometown becomes overrun with infected, he and his family barely escape with their lives but are rescued by his old employer. Thierry (Fana Mokoena) reluctantly blackmails Gerry into escorting their best hope for a cure, the young doctor Andrew Fassbach (Elyes Gabel), to South Korea in an attempt to track down patient zero.   28 DAYS LATER (2002) UK 1hr 53mins Director: Danny Boyle "HELLO!!!" - Jim "Repent, The end is extremely fucking nigh!" - writing on the church wall. Activists break into a lab to free some chimpanzees that are being experimented on. They find them strapped down being shown violent videos and it comes to light that they have been infected with the rage virus. Just as the activists set them free...they attack and the virus is past onto humans. Fast forward 28 days later and bicycle courier Jim (Cillian Murphy) wakes up in a hospital bed, naked and wired to a machine after suffering a head injury knowing nothing about the outbreak. Finding the hospital deserted he wonders into a desolate city with nothing but a wall of missing persons and ominous headlines of a mass exodus to go on.
